Which food would be considered to be a nutrient-poor snack choice? low fat yougurt, nuts and raisins, fruit filled doughnut, raw

vegetables
Health
1 answer:
TiliK225 [7]4 years ago
5 0

The answer is Fruit filled doughnut. The fruit is often in jelly form which have more excess calories than normal fruit.
